Cuban's Bitcoin Bet Loses Luster Amid Global Tensions
Mark Cuban's recent actions have sparked interest in the cryptocurrency market. As the billionaire owner of the NBA's Dallas Mavericks, Cuban has long been a proponent of Bitcoin (BTC). In fact, he once claimed that Bitcoin has more value than gold. However, it appears that his own investment strategy may not align with this view.
A recent roundtable discussion highlighted how global tensions with Iran had sent gold prices soaring while Bitcoin collapsed. This led some to question whether Bitcoin can truly be considered a safe-haven asset. Cuban's decision to sell most of his Bitcoin holdings seems to validate these concerns, at least in part.
The comparison between gold and Bitcoin was stark, with gold outperforming the cryptocurrency by 100%. The discussion also noted that when global tensions escalate, it is often during times of war or economic instability that investors turn to safe-haven assets. If Bitcoin cannot rise under such circumstances, it may be losing its appeal as a digital hedge.
While Cuban's views on Bitcoin have not wavered, his actions suggest that he may be reevaluating the cryptocurrency's potential as an investment. The contrast between his past statements and current actions raises questions about the long-term viability of Bitcoin as a safe-haven asset.
